Plugin authors should verify that their plugins compile without reading anything outside the declared input set; any stray filesystem access will fail the sandbox check. Run the full plugin suite twice and confirm output hashes match between runs, since reproducibility is the primary acceptance criterion. Discrepancies should be filed against the migration tracker. To fetch the sealed toolchain archive from the Anvilbox registry, authenticate with the token below.

login token, tagef-tagep: eyJhbGciOiJIUzI1NiIsInR5cCI6IkpXVCJ9.eyJzdWIiOiIBXyeYEoalzIn0.6TI7VhOJMHm9

Heads up: if the Lintrock baseline file in the Quarrow repo drifts from main, CI fails with a "stale baseline" error even when the code is fine. Quick fix is to regenerate the baseline on a clean checkout and re-push. If a customer build is blocked, confirm the failing run matches the token below before escalating.

build token for yadug-yagag: htk21_c863c33eb8b82c0c9c152

## Break-Glass: ParcelPing Webhook

If the ParcelPing tracking webhook goes dark mid-release, don't panic. First check the Driftline relay dashboard — nine times out of ten it's just a stuck retry queue. If that's clean, you'll need break-glass access to replay events manually. That bypasses the normal approval chain, so log it in the release notes and ping the Otterworks duty channel afterward. To unlock the replay console, enter the recovery passphrase below.

strongbox words: druath-quenael

Roll back the scheduler first, then drain worker nodes. Do not restart encoders mid-job; corrupted segments will poison the output cache. If the control plane itself is down, boot the standby coordinator in Fallow Ridge and re-attach storage manually. The standby requires the sealed recovery credential before it will accept jobs. Checksums must match the last known-good manifest. Escalate only after two failed attempts. The recovery passphrase for the standby coordinator is:

vault phrase of tagag-yadup = ralys-caseth-novys-istael